React-Native環境構成レコード
1280 ワード
会社のプロジェクトでRNを使うつもりで、自分で一度配置して、Mac環境の下で記録して、
1.Install Homebrew
http://brew.shWebサイトの下で、次のコマンドで
brew helpを入力すると、Homebrewコマンドが
2.Watchmanのインストール
実行
3.ノードのインストール
実行
NPM(node package manager)は、一般的にnodeパッケージマネージャと呼ばれています.名前の通り、nodeパッケージの管理が主な機能です.インストール、アンインストール、更新、表示、検索、パブリケーションなどが含まれています.npmの背後には、couchdbベースのデータベースがあり、作成者、バージョン、依存、ライセンス情報など、各パッケージの情報が詳細に記録されています.開発者を煩雑なパッケージ管理(バージョン、依存など)から解放し、機能の開発に専念する.npm公式サイト:https://npmjs.org/npm公式ドキュメント:https://npmjs.org/doc/README.html
4.flowのインストール
実行
IOSはXcodeプラスシミュレータまたはプラスマシンでデバッグすればよい(Xcode 7は開発者アカウントのネイティブデバッグを免除できる)
次はAndroid開発環境構成を書きます
1.Install Homebrew
http://brew.shWebサイトの下で、次のコマンドで
ruby -e "$(curl -fsSLhttps://raw.githubusercontent.com/Homebrew/install/master/install)"
をインストールしました.==> Installation successful!
==>Next steps
Run `brew help` to get started
brew helpを入力すると、Homebrewコマンドが
brew update && brew doctor
で正常にアップグレードされたかどうかを検出します.2.Watchmanのインストール
実行
brew install --HEAD watchman
Watchmanはフェイスブックのオープンソースプロジェクトで、ファイルを監視し、ファイルの変更状況を記録するためにオープンソースを使用し、ファイルが変更されるとコマンドなどの操作をトリガーすることができます.3.ノードのインストール
実行
brew install node
その後、NPMグローバルインストールcliツールによりnpm install -g react-native-cli
を実行NPM(node package manager)は、一般的にnodeパッケージマネージャと呼ばれています.名前の通り、nodeパッケージの管理が主な機能です.インストール、アンインストール、更新、表示、検索、パブリケーションなどが含まれています.npmの背後には、couchdbベースのデータベースがあり、作成者、バージョン、依存、ライセンス情報など、各パッケージの情報が詳細に記録されています.開発者を煩雑なパッケージ管理(バージョン、依存など)から解放し、機能の開発に専念する.npm公式サイト:https://npmjs.org/npm公式ドキュメント:https://npmjs.org/doc/README.html
4.flowのインストール
実行
brew install flow
その後、react-native init AwesomeProject
でプロジェクトを初期化できます.IOSはXcodeプラスシミュレータまたはプラスマシンでデバッグすればよい(Xcode 7は開発者アカウントのネイティブデバッグを免除できる)
次はAndroid開発環境構成を書きます